SimulationForDesign Website Enables Designers to Perform Structural Simulations Early in the Development Cycle

Fidesys LLC, announced that its SimulationForDesign (www.sim4design.com) website has been launched. It will operate in Beta mode until 31 March, 2015 and during this period customers will benefit from reduced rates.  The website focuses on the needs of non-simulation specialists to enable designers without simulation background to reliably evaluate structural performance of design alternatives and make performance based design decisions early in the development cycle.

SimulationForDesign enables its users to better understand structural performance (displacements and stresses) of their designs allowing them to evaluate the impact of design changes and to make smarter design decisions based on product performance. SimForDesign is not aiming to replace Analyst’s CAE tool for final design validation but is intended to support the early design phases and its associated decisions.  It allows any organization to make structural analysis an integral part of the design process for parts and small assemblies by removing the complexities and mystery related to setting up standard structural analysis.

SimulationForDesign provides a simplified process for simulation that demystifies analysis including fully automatic mesh generation and automatic assignment of project based material properties featuring an easy-to-use and navigate environment. At the same time it offers extreme reliability as it is based on proven and fully supported commercial Finite Element solutions from Fidesys LLC.  And there is no software to install; SimForDesign.com supports web browser based structural analysis and results visualization leveraging the Cloud.

“I am pleasantly surprised to see an innovative approach to reducing the expertise required for CAE as part of the design process” says Joe Walsh, CEO and Founder of intrinSIM. “SimForDesign.com focuses on leveraging commercial grade meshing and solver technology in an attempt to improve the design process. Providing a streamlined method to enable better design decisions may open the door for significantly broader use of CAE. Oh yeah...it's in the cloud.”
